The Surge of Eco-Friendly Paints

Step into a hardware store today, and the shelves tell a story of change. Rows of paints labeled low-VOC, zero-VOC, or natural now compete with traditional options, reflecting a broader cultural embrace of sustainability. The non-toxic paint market is on track to reach $1.5 billion by 2030, growing at a 6.5% CAGR from 2024 to 2030, according to industry analysis. This growth is propelled by rising demand for eco-conscious products, fueled by tighter regulations on hazardous chemicals and a boom in DIY home projects. The appeal of eco-friendly paints is rooted in their safety. Traditional paints release VOCs, contributing to indoor air pollution linked to respiratory issues and other health concerns. In contrast, low-VOC and water-based paints emit fewer harmful chemicals, creating healthier living spaces. A market analysis estimates the global eco-friendly paint market at $67.3 billion in 2023, projecting growth to $98.3 billion by 2032 at a 4.3% CAGR. North America, with a market size of $18.85 billion in 2023, leads the charge, driven by consumer demand and policies promoting sustainable practices.

Residential spaces are driving much of this growth, as homeowners become more aware of indoor air quality risks. The Asia-Pacific region, however, is expected to see the fastest growth due to rapid urbanization, signaling a global shift toward greener painting solutions.

Innovations in Sustainable Painting Supplies

The eco-friendly revolution extends beyond paint cans to encompass the entire painting process. Water-based paints, particularly those using acrylic resin, are leading the market due to their low VOC emissions and environmental benefits. Industry insights note that acrylic resin paints are the fastest-growing segment, offering durability and coverage that rival or surpass traditional options. The green coatings market, valued at $93.4 billion in 2024, is projected to reach $132.2 billion by 2033, with a 3.73% CAGR, driven by innovations in polymer technology and bio-based materials.

Tools are evolving too. Biodegradable brushes with natural fiber bristles and sustainably sourced wooden handles are gaining traction. Rollers and trays made from recycled materials are reducing waste, while eco-friendly packaging think recyclable containers and minimal plastic is becoming standard. Navigating the Challenges

Despite the momentum, eco-friendly painting faces obstacles. Cost is a significant barrier green paints and tools often carry a premium, which can deter budget-conscious homeowners or small contractors. Performance concerns also linger. Some professionals question whether eco-friendly paints can match the durability and finish of conventional options, though recent advancements have largely addressed these doubts. Industry reports confirm that modern green paints often outperform traditional ones in durability and aesthetics, yet skepticism persists among traditionalists.

Consumer education remains a hurdle. Many homeowners are unaware of the health risks posed by VOCs or the benefits of eco-friendly alternatives. Supply chain issues further complicate adoption sustainable products aren't always readily available, and shipping costs can inflate expenses for smaller retailers. Still, these challenges are being met with innovation and growing market demand, signaling a bright future for green painting solutions.
